A CONCURRENT RESOLUTION

TO CONGRATULATE REDCLIFFE ELEMENTARY SCHOOL OF THE AIKEN SCHOOL DISTRICT FOR BEING A REGIONAL WINNER OF THE EIGHTEENTH ANNUAL PALMETTO'S FINEST AWARD, A STATEWIDE AWARD SPONSORED BY THE ELEMENTARY AND MIDDLE SCHOOL PRINCIPALS DIVISION OF THE SOUTH CAROLINA ASSOCIATION OF SCHOOL ADMINISTRATORS, AND TO ENCOURAGE THIS FINE SCHOOL TO CONTINUE THIS PATH OF EXCELLENCE.

Whereas, Redcliffe Elementary School of the Aiken School District has been named a regional winner of the Palmetto's Finest Award, a statewide award sponsored by the Elementary and Middle School Principals Division of the South Carolina Association of School Administrators; and

Whereas, to be a recipient of this award the school must demonstrate the highest level of excellence in areas such as student development and achievement, instructional techniques and evaluations, and teacher and administrative staff in-service and leadership; and

Whereas, the Palmetto's Finest Award is given based on an evaluation by colleagues and peers; and

Whereas, official recognition of the winners took place during an awards ceremony at the Winter Conference for Elementary and Middle School Principals, February 3, 1996, at the Westin Hotel on Hilton Head Island; and

Whereas, regional winners of this award receive certificates and recognition of their outstanding programs. Now, therefore,

Be it resolved by the House of Representatives, the Senate concurring:

That the General Assembly of the State of South Carolina, by this resolution, congratulates Redcliffe Elementary School of the Aiken School District for being named a regional winner of the Palmetto's Finest Award, a statewide award sponsored by the Elementary and Middle School Principals Division of the South Carolina Association of School Administrators, and encourages this fine school to continue this path of excellence.

Be it further resolved that a copy of this resolution be forwarded to Redcliffe Elementary School.
